<blockquote data-quote="Gilaguy23" data-source="post: 440255" data-attributes="member: 19498"><p>How loose was the temp sender when you screwed it in? To me its a bit off that it was able to be screwed in as far as it is, basically bottomed out. S/U's with brass threads typically dont need tape and often deter the grounding of the unit. Ive had a few dodge trucks that had exhaust mani bolts onto the coolant passages, but never a head bolt thru one. Theres always a first though.</p></blockquote><p></p>
